At 10:00 AM -0500 1/2/02, email@hidden wrote:

>If someone knows of a OSAX to get a HD serial or ?? that would be a
>unique ID. Could use the serial number but in older machines that gets
>erased once you zap the pram.

I missed the first part of this thread. Won't Apple System Profiler get a unique machine ID?

tell application "Apple System Profiler" to unique logic board num

unique logic board num string [r/o] -- Number that should uniquely identify a machine
